WARNING! Turn your amplifier off before making or breaking any signal connections!

These speakers are designed with easy-to-use push-style binding posts that accept bare wire or pins (fig. 2). Additionally, by removing the rubber inserts, they will accept banana plugs (fig. 3)
Assign the same color to the (+) and (−) terminals on both the speaker and the amplifier. Make certain that all connections are tight.

BREAK IN
Allow approximately 72 hours of break-in at 90 dB (moderate levels) before any critical listening.
Note: This speaker is not magnetically shielded and therefore should not be placed directly beside or atop a CRT television.
INSTALLING ON A WALL
Note: These instructions assume the mounting surface is standard wood frame and sheet rock construction. If you wish to mount to another type of surface, consult a bonded contractor.
Required hardware (included):
• (1) Installation template
• (1) Wall bracket
(1) Shoulder bolt
• (2) Rubber bumpers

Fig. 6BRequired hardware (not supplied):
• (2) 1.5-inch Phillips sheet metal screws
• (2) Sheet rock anchors
Required tools (not supplied):
- Ruler
- Level
• Electric drill and 1/4" and 1/8" drill bits
• Phillips screwdriver
1 Screw the shoulder bolt into the back and install the rubber bumpers in the location shown (fig. 4).
2 Locate mounting location using a level and the installation template (fig. 5A-5B).
3 Mark the pilot hole locations.
4 Drill the pilot holes using a 1/8-inch drill bit. If a pilot hole DOES NOT hit a stud, widen that pilot hole using a 1/4-inch drill bit and install a wall anchor at that location (fig. 6A & 6B).
5 Using the 1.5-inch Phillips screws, mount the wall brackets as shown (fig. 6A & 6B).
6 Hang the speaker, guiding the wall mount bolt into the wall bracket's keyhole.
FREQUENTLY ASKED QUESTIONS
How do I clean my speakers?
Use a dust free cloth (such as a micro fiber cloth) or a soft brush to remove dust from your speakers. Do not spray any kind of cleaning agent on or in close proximity to the drivers.
Could you suggest a list of suitable electronics and cables ideal for MartinLogan speakers?
We have no favorites and use electronics and cables quite interchangeably. We would suggest listening to a number of brands—and above all else—trust your ears. Dealers are always the best source for information when purchasing additional audio equipment.
Is there likely to be any interaction between my speakers and the television in my A/V system?
Yes. These speakers are not shielded and should be kept at least 2 feet away from a CRT television.
Will exposure to sunlight affect the life or performance of my speakers?
We recommend against placing any loudspeaker in direct sunlight. Ultraviolet (UV) rays from the sun can cause deterioration of cabinet, speaker cones, etc. Small exposures to UV will not cause a problem. Filtering of UV rays through glass will greatly reduce the negative effects.
TROUBLESHOOTING
No Output
- Check that all system components are turned on and source material is playing.
- Check speaker wires and connections.
- Check all interconnecting cables.
- If you are unable to resolve your problem, please contact your dealer or MartinLogan customer service (see below).

WARRANTY INFORMATION
Your speakers are provided with an automatic Limited 90 Day Warranty coverage. You have the option, at no additional charge, to receive a Limited 5 Year Warranty coverage. To obtain the Limited 5 Year Warranty coverage you need to complete and return the Certificate of Registration to MartinLogan within 30 days of purchase. For your convenience MartinLogan also offers online warranty registration at www.martinlogan.com.
MartinLogan may not honor warranty service claims unless we have a completed Warranty Registration card on file! If you did not receive a Certificate of Registration with your new speakers you cannot be assured of having received new units. If this is the case, please contact your authorized MartinLogan dealer.

SERVICE
Should you use your MartinLogan product in a country other than the one in which it was originally purchased, we ask that you note the following:
1 The appointed MartinLogan distributor for any given country is responsible for warranty servicing only on units distributed by or through it in that country in accordance with its applicable warranty.
2 Should a MartinLogan product require servicing in a country other than the one in which it was originally purchased, the end user may seek to have repairs performed by the nearest MartinLogan distributor, subject to that distributor's local servicing policies, but all cost of repairs (parts, labor, transportation) must be borne by the owner of the MartinLogan product.
3 If, after owning your speaker for six months, you relocate to a country other than the one in which you purchased your speaker, your warranty may be transferable. Contact MartinLogan for details.
